Output 34e866b787f6fdb51d1b6aed8ae609e61de1760210c3f6a866e95bbc50ba1c56:42

value
1464888
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3515430b07a380609ab36c73fd43f85eb8c12865 OP_EQUAL
address
36XhD1gZddY3rsVUMA8QBUxKqvwPVGqxNB
transaction
34e866b787f6fdb51d1b6aed8ae609e61de1760210c3f6a866e95bbc50ba1c56
spent
true